Why invest in gold?

Investment gold is one of the most stable stores of value in human history. Unlike paper currencies it is not eroded by inflation, does not depend on central-bank decisions and preserves its purchasing power over the long term in times of economic uncertainty. Precious metals act as insurance against the devaluation of savings and do not rely on the functioning of the financial system.

How to choose a gold bar or coin

Bars vs. coins

Investment gold bars usually carry a lower premium over the gold price than coins and suit investors who want to maximise the price-to-weight ratio. Investment coins are more flexible — thanks to smaller weight variants (1 g, 5 g, 1 oz) they are easy to sell off in parts.

Choosing the weight

We recommend starting with smaller units (1–10 g) for a flexible portfolio. Larger bars (50 g, 100 g, 1 kg) offer a lower premium but are less flexible to sell.

Tax advantages of investment gold

Investment gold is exempt from VAT in the Czech Republic. When held long term (over 3 years) the gain on sale is additionally exempt from income tax. You will find more information in the Frequently asked questions section.
